Croissant Muffins

Delightful croissant muffins that combine flaky layers and fluffy texture, perfect for breakfast or a snack.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, cold and cubed
  • 1/2 cup sugar
  • 1 tablespo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 large eg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a muffin tin or use muffin liners.
  2. In a large b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
  3. Add the cold, cubed butter to the dry mixture. Using a pastry cutter or your fingers, mix until the texture resembles coarse crumbs.
  4. In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, egg, and vanilla extract until smooth.
  5. Pour the wet mixture into the dry ingredients. Stir gently until just combined; avoid overmixing.
  6.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in cups, filling each about two-thirds full.
  7. Bake for 15-20 minutes, until the tops are golden brown. A toothpick inserted should come out clean.
  8. Allow the muffins to cool in the tin for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ack.
